The Magnificent Mile

The Magnificent Mile, or “Mag Mile” as it is commonly referred to, is one of the most iconic parts of Chicago and it is the perfect place to explore during the winter months. This stretch of Michigan Avenue is home to world-famous shops, restaurants, and attractions, and it is a great place to stroll in the snow. From the historic Tribune Tower to the iconic Wrigley Building and many other landmarks, the Magnificent Mile is a great place to explore in the winter. Whether you are looking to do some shopping or enjoy a hot cup of coffee in one of the many cafes, the Magnificent Mile is the perfect place to explore.

Millennium Park

Millennium Park is one of the most iconic attractions in Chicago and it is a great place to visit during the winter. This park is home to the iconic Cloud Gate sculpture, which is also known as “The Bean” and is one of the most photographed sites in the city. Here, you can enjoy the beauty of the city during the winter months, with snow-covered trees and the reflecting pool that is filled with ice. Millennium Park is also home to many other attractions such as the Crown Fountain, Lurie Garden, and several other sculptures and artworks.

The Chicago Riverwalk

The Chicago Riverwalk is a great place to explore during the winter months. This riverfront path stretches along the Chicago River and is lined with shops, restaurants, and attractions. You can enjoy the beauty of the Chicago skyline while strolling along the river, and you can even take a river cruise. The Chicago Riverwalk is a great place to explore and it is a great way to experience the city during the winter months.

Museums

Chicago is home to some of the best museums in the world, and they are all great places to explore during the winter months. From the Art Institute of Chicago to the Museum of Science and Industry and many more, there are plenty of options for you to explore. Each museum is filled with amazing exhibits and interactive experiences that will keep you entertained, and there is something for everyone to enjoy.

Theaters

Chicago is home to some of the best theaters in the world, and they are all great places to visit during the winter months. Whether you are looking for a Broadway show or a local production, there are plenty of options for you to explore. From the world-famous Steppenwolf Theatre to the iconic Goodman Theatre and many more, there is something for everyone to enjoy.
